Understanding the Formula
P = Principal Loan Amount
i = Monthly Interest Rate (Annual Rate / 12)
n = Total Number of Payments (Loan Term in Years * 12)

FAQs
1. What is loan amortization?
Loan amortization is the process of paying off a debt over time through regular, scheduled payments. Each payment consists of both a principal portion and an interest portion. In the beginning of the loan, a larger part of your payment goes towards interest. As you continue to make payments, more of each payment goes towards reducing the principal loan balance.
2. How does the interest rate affect my monthly payment?
The interest rate is one of the most significant factors in determining your monthly payment. A higher interest rate means you are paying more for the privilege of borrowing money, which results in a higher monthly payment. Even a small difference in the interest rate can lead to thousands of dollars in savings over the life of the loan, as our “Interest Rate Impact” chart demonstrates.
3. Can I make extra payments to pay off my boat loan faster?
In most cases, yes. Making extra payments that are applied directly to the principal can significantly shorten your loan term and reduce the total amount of interest you pay. However, you should always check with your specific lender to ensure there are no prepayment penalties before doing so.
4. Why does the loan term matter?
The loan term is the length of time you have to repay the loan. A shorter loan term (e.g., 10 years) will result in higher monthly payments but less total interest paid. A longer loan term (e.g., 20 years) will have lower monthly payments, making it more affordable month-to-month, but you will pay significantly more in interest over the life of the loan.
5. What costs are not included in this calculator?
This calculator focuses purely on the loan principal and interest. It does not include other costs associated with boat ownership, such as down payments, taxes, registration fees, insurance, fuel, maintenance, storage, or docking fees. It’s essential to budget for these additional expenses when planning your purchase.
